Where to find us

Ireland Calling Radio Show broadcasts from Radio 2RDJ’s studios which are located in the Woodstock Community Centre, in Burwood, NSW. Our entrance is at the rear of the building adjacent to the Centre’s carpark in Fitzroy St. Public parking is normally available in this carpark.
